Explore Tax Credits for Research and Development:

Small businesses engaged in innovative activities can benefit from research and development (R&D) tax credits. Identify the eligibility criteria and document your qualifying activities to potentially lower your tax bill while fostering innovation within your organization.

Leverage Deductions for Asset Depreciation

One of the key tax planning strategies for small businesses is capitalizing on the Section 179 deduction. In 2024, this provision allows businesses to deduct the full purchase price of qualifying equipment, offering an immediate boost to cash flow and reducing the overall tax liability.

Implement Employee Benefit Programs

Enhance your employee benefit offerings strategically. Explore tax-advantaged employee benefit programs, such as health savings accounts (HSAs) and retirement plans. Offering these benefits not only attracts top talent but also provides tax advantages for both the business and employees.

Optimize Business Structure

Review your business structure and consider whether it aligns with your current and future business goals. Whether it's a sole proprietorship, partnership, LLC, or corporation, choosing the right structure can impact your tax liability. Consult with a tax professional to evaluate if restructuring your business could result in potential tax advantages, such as reduced self-employment taxes or enhanced deductions.

Strategically Time Business Expenses

Timing is everything when it comes to business expenses. Maintaining a healthy cash flow is essential for small businesses. Cash flow management by financial experts, from tax consultants to a dedicated Virtual CFO, can help you plan for tax obligations, preventing financial strain when tax deadlines approach. Coordinate your spending to maximize deductions, taking advantage of opportunities like prepaying certain expenses or deferring income to optimize your tax liability.
